Understanding Upwork's P/E Ratio: Insights and Analysis

Understanding Upwork's Current Stock Performance
Upwork Inc. (NASDAQ: UPWK) is experiencing a notable performance in the stock market, trading around $16.96 after a slight increase of 0.53%. Over the past month, its shares have risen by an impressive 11.51%, and over the last year, they have surged by 36.45%. Such significant growth has left long-term shareholders filled with optimism while prompting others to examine crucial financial metrics, particularly the price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io, to gauge the stock's potential valuation.
Analyzing the P/E Ratio: What Does it Mean?
The Basics of the P/E Ratio
The price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io is a popular metric that relates a company's current share price to its earnings per share (EPS). This ratio serves as a tool for investors, helping them to assess a company's financial health and market performance against both historical earnings and broader industry trends. In essence, a higher P/E ratio may signal that investors are expecting better performance in the future, potentially indicating that the stock is overvalued. However, it can also reflect investor confidence in the company's prospects.
Comparative Analysis: Upwork vs. Industry Peers
Currently, Upwork holds a P/E ratio that is lower than the average P/E of 108.1 for the Professional Services industry. At first glance, this could imply that Upwork's performance might lag behind its industry counterparts. However, such a lower ratio may also suggest that the stock is undervalued, presenting potential opportunities for discerning investors looking for growth.
The Limitations of P/E Ratio Analysis
Understanding the Context
While the P/E ratio is a vital metric in analyzing a company’s market performance, it's essential to consider its limitations. A lower P/E might hint at undervaluation, but it could equally point towards a lack of expected future growth. This means that a company with a low P/E could be struggling, leading investors to be cautious. It's also important to utilize the P/E ratio in tandem with other financial ratios and qualitative analyses to make well-informed investment decisions.
